Contexto cultural

The 'Tea Stop': It is culturally common to use 'Dayan' to stop someone from leaving your home without drinking tea. It's a sign of affection. In Baku's 'Manatlıq' taxis (shared taxis), passengers shout 'Saxla' or 'Dayan' to signal their stop. It's a loud, public interaction. In villages, 'Dayan' is often used when herding animals. It's a sharp, clear sound that carries well across fields. On Azerbaijani TikTok or Instagram, 'Dayan' is used in captions to tell viewers to stop scrolling and look at the content.

💡

The 'Da' Particle

Add 'da' to the end (Dayan da!) to sound more like a native when you are slightly annoyed or impatient.

⚠️

Elder Respect

Never use 'Dayan' with someone older than you. Always use 'Dayanın'.

🎯

Taxi Talk

If you want to stop a taxi, 'Saxla' is actually more common than 'Dayan'.

💬

Hospitality

If someone says 'Dayan' when you are leaving, they are being nice, not bossy!
